André Filipe da Silva Mendes (born 15 May 2003) is a Brazilian professional footballer who plays as a goalkeeper for Lancaster City.
André Filipe da Silva Mendes was born in Paraná, Brazil and moved to Leiria, Portugal at the age of six. [1]
Mendes spent two years with the Benfica academy as a 13-year-old, before moving to England. [2] He joined the academy at Morecambe in December 2019. [2] He achieved his Level Two coaching award in early 2021. [2] He fractured the scaphoid bone in his hand in a training ground injury sustained towards the end of the 2020–21 season and was ruled out until the end of October. [3] He signed his first professional contract in May 2021. [1] He made his first-team debut on 9 November 2021, when he was named as man of the match during a 2–0 defeat to Carlisle United in an EFL Trophy game at the Globe Arena; he had been called into the team following an injury sustained by Kyle Letheren in the warm-up. [4] Manager Stephen Robinson said that " Barry Roche has high hopes for him and he proved that on the night". [5]
On 2 September 2022, he joined Northern Premier League Division One West club Colne on a one-month loan deal. [6] The loan was later extended until the end of the calendar year. [7]
On 7 January 2023, he joined Northern Premier League side Ashton United on a 28-day loan deal. [8]
On 8 May 2023, it was confirmed he would not be offered a new deal at Morecambe FC and will leave the club in May 2023. [9]
